LocalazyLocalazy
Halide je programovací jazyk určený na písanie algoritmov na spracovanie obrazu. Je založený na pojme "obrazové potrubia", kde každá fáza potrubia je samostatnou funkciou Halide. Kľúčovou vlastnosťou Halide je, že umožňuje programátorovi vyjadriť tieto pipeline vysokoúrovňovým spôsobom bez toho, aby sa musel starať o nízkoúrovňové detaily reprezentácie obrazu. To umožňuje písať algoritmy na spracovanie obrazu, ktoré sú prenosné na široký rozsah hardvérových platforiem. Halide bol použitý na napísanie mnohých vysoko výkonných aplikácií na spracovanie obrazu vrátane populárneho nástroja HDR Tone Mapping. Ak hľadáte výkonný a ľahko použiteľný programovací jazyk na spracovanie obrazu, Halide sa určite oplatí vyskúšať.